Solar-powered street lights harness sunlight through photovoltaic panels, converting it into electrical energy stored in batteries. This energy powers LED lamps at night, providing efficient, off-grid illumination. Cities and communities increasingly rely on these systems to reduce energy consumption, lower carbon footprints, and provide reliable illumination in. . On average, 15-20 solar panels of 400 W are needed to power a house. This can vary depending on your solar panels' wattage rating, solar panels' efficiency, climate in your area, your total household electricity consumption, and how much of that you want to offset to your solar. . Solar panels are graded into categories A, B, C, and D based on their quality, and the cost differences between these grades can be significant. Grade A panels, for instance, are the highest quality, while Grade D panels are typically considered low-grade materials with limited. .
